Are you passionate about making a real impact in biotech and drug development? We’re on the lookout for an enthusiastic Senior Scientist to lead and innovate within our expanding immunoassay division. Based in Cambridgeshire, you'll play a key role in developing and validating cutting-edge immunoassays that support groundbreaking pharmaceutical projects worldwide.

Your expertise will help design robust pre-clinical and clinical analytical methods, ensuring high-quality results in compliance with GLP and GCP standards. As a team leader, you'll mentor scientists, build strong customer partnerships, and make scientifically sound decisions aligned with FDA guidelines.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design robust pre-clinical and clinical analytical methods
  • Ensure high-quality results in compliance with GLP and GCP standards
  • Mentor scientists and build strong customer partnerships
  • Make scientifically sound decisions aligned with FDA guidelines

Ideal Candidate

  • Degree in biological science or related experience
  • Proven skills in immunogenicity assay development—especially with MSD and Gyrolab platforms
  • Familiarity with M10, FDA regulations, and sample pretreatment strategies (SPEAD, ACE) is a plus
  • Strong communication, attention to detail, and a proactive approach are essential

Preferred Experience

  • Experience in a GXP environment
  • Familiarity with automation tools like Hamilton

We welcome candidates requiring visa sponsorship, and relocation support.
